A study on antibacterial and antigastric cancer activity of Sechium edule (Chayote) fruit extracts against HGC-27 cell line
Author Name : K. Rajathi*, K.B. Leneeygreen, Ritty Joseph
ABSTRACT Sechium edule is a one of the human consumption plant in the world, in which plant fruits and seeds have prosperous quantity of nutrients properties and rich amount of flavonoids, tannins. Previous studies showed that the Sechium edule fruit contain antioxidant, antimicrobial, antihypertensive, and antiulcer properties. Hence the current study were focused to investigate the antibacterial activity of some food borne pathogens (E.Coli, Bacillus cereus, Klebsiella pneumoniae, Pseudomonas aeruguinosa, MRSA, and Vibrio cholerae) and to evaluate the in vitro anti-gastric cancer activity of Sechium edule. The preliminary phytochemical analysis showed the presence of secondary metabolites and antibacterial activity of the Sechium edule reveals admirable results against food borne pathogens. The results suggest that the Sechium edule has potential cytotoxicity against human gastric cancer cells HGC-27 and the IC50 value is 102.04μg/ml. From the study it was concluded that the Sechium edule fruit have excellent inhibitory concentration of food borne pathogens and in vitro anticancer activity against HGC-27 cell line.
